Paralegal Training and Certification

Albertville Alabama male paralegal consulting with client on phone

Paralegals are basically the same as legal assistants, with paralegals possibly having more professional sounding job titles. In any case, for either position the educational requirements and opportunities will be the same. The fastest way to begin your career as a paralegal in Albertville AL is by obtaining a certificate, which can involve as little as six months to accomplish. Many entry level positions do call for an Associate's Degree, which furnish a more extensive education and may be earned at numerous community colleges in 2 years. For an even more comprehensive education, 4 year Bachelor's Degrees are an option also. Once you have obtained either a certificate or degree, you might want to continue and earn a certification. Even though it is not a mandatory requirement in Alabama to work as a paralegal, certification may not only help boost your job opportunities, but help substantiate you as a professional also. A few of the highly regarded certifying organizations in the field are:

  • National Federation of Paralegal Associations
  • American Alliance of Paralegals
  • National Association of Legal Assistants
  • National Association for Legal Professionals

By graduating with a paralegal degree or certificate from an accredited program (we will address the benefits of accreditation later) and earning a certification, you will have taken 2 essential initial steps that will help ensure your success as either a legal assistant or a paralegal.

Paralegal and Legal Assistant Online Training

Albertville Alabama young woman taking paralegal courses onlineParalegal and legal assistant online programs have become more prevalent and may be a good option for students living in Albertville AL looking for convenient access to classes as well as flexible scheduling. Online programs can be particularly appealing to individuals who keep working while obtaining a degree. As an additional benefit, online classes can in some cases be less expensive than on campus options. Even secondary expenses for such items as study materials or commuting may be minimized or eliminated. One caution, not all online programs are accredited, which we will cover in greater detail later. But at a minimum accreditation helps guarantee that the education you receive is of the highest caliber. So check to make certain that the school and program you are looking into are accredited by a reputable agency, for instance the American Bar Association. But if you are dedicated enough to attend classes in a less structured and formal environment, then obtaining your degree or certificate online might be the right choice for you.

Is the Paralegal School and Program Accredited? The paralegal program and school that you pick should be accredited by a reputable organization such as the American Bar Association. If it is an online school, it may also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ance learning. Accreditation will not only certify that the training you will obtain will be of the highest standard, but it will show potential employers that you are a qualified professional as well. Numerous Albertville AL law firms will only hire entry level legal assistants that have graduated from an accredited school. Also, financial assistance and student loans are typically obtainable only for accredited programs.

What's the Program's Reputation? Investigate what the reputations and rankings are for the paralegal schools you are considering. This is of particular importance if you are entering the profession with no prior work history, since employers will have to make a decision based on the caliber of your training exclusively. Checking that the school you choose is accredited is a good first step. Checking school rating reports can help confirm school quality of education and rankings as well. You can also contact several Albertville AL law firms that you may be interested in working for after graduating and ask which schools they recommend. Remember that even when a school is not among the most highly rated, its paralegal program may still have an exceptional reputation.

Does the School Offer Internships? Internship programs provide students an opportunity to experience working in a law firm or other legal operation while attending school. They can also provide a pathway for students to begin developing contacts within the Albertville AL legal community. Ask if the paralegal programs you are evaluating offer internship programs, especially in areas of the law that you have the most interest in pursuing upon graduation.

Is Job Placement Assistance provided? You will undoubtedly wish to hit the ground running after graduation, but getting that first job in a new profession can be difficult without help. Find out if the paralegal schools you are reviewing have job assistance programs and what their success rates are. High and rapid placement rates are a good sign that the schools have sizable networks and good relationships with Alabama legal services employers. It also substantiates that their graduates are highly regarded and sought after.

Where is the Campus Located? Because laws differ from one state to another, it may be a good idea to select a paralegal school located in Alabama or the state where you plan to work after graduation. Also, it will be necessary to build relationships in the neighboring legal community, perhaps by means of an internship program. This is even more justification to receive your education in the community where you wish to work. Also, if you attend classes at a community college, most require a higher tuition for students that reside outside of their districts. So you might want to first consider those schools that are within the Albertville AL region.

What is the Entire Expense? Paralegal programs can vary in price based on the credential received and the length of training provided. Having said that, tuition will not be the only expense for your education. Remember to include the cost of supplies, books and commuting to classes to your budget also. Financial assistance may be accessible to help reduce part of the expense, so make sure to consult with the school's financial aid department to find out what is available in Albertville AL. Needless to say that if you decide to attend an online program, some of these additional expenses, for instance for commuting, may be decreased or eliminated.

Do the Classes Match your Schedule? A number of legal students keep working while receiving their training and require flexibility in class scheduling. If you can solely attend night or weekend classes near Albertville AL, make certain classes are available at those times. Also, if you can only attend on a part-time basis, make sure that the school you select offers that option. Last, ask what the protocol is for making up missed classes due to work, illness or family obligations.
